The 5-unit apartment building at 3712 Menchaca Rd, owned by Brehm Brian & Colleen and situated in the South Lamar neighborhood, has experienced recurring structural issues over the past two years. Most notably, there have been five documented structure condition violations since 2023, with the most recent complaints being filed between July and October 2024, all of which were assigned various priority levels (including two cases marked as priority 5, indicating higher urgency). The building's maintenance history shows a concerning pattern, with multiple code officer requests being initiated through the Development Services Department between 2023 and 2024, suggesting ongoing structural concerns requiring official intervention. In addition to the code-related issues, there have been two non-emergency police incidents recorded in 2023 (one related to noise/alarm and the other to a collision), though these appear to be separate from the building's structural concerns. The property's documented issues span a significant period, with three code complaints and service requests filed in 2023, and two more in 2024, indicating a persistent pattern of structural problems that have required repeated attention from city officials.

How 3712 Menchaca Rd's risk score is calculated

We trained a model on 7 years of Austin Code enforcement data — code violations, complaint history, Repeat Offender Program activity, and owner track records. It estimates the probability that Austin Code will find a code violation at this address in the next 12 months. Lower % = safer.
